Big Stone County

Population in July 2008: 557. Population change since 2000: -7.9%
 

Males: 247  (44.5%)
Females: 310  (55.5%)

Median resident age:  45.9 years
Minnesota median age:  35.4 years

Zip codes: 56240.


Estimated median household income in 2007: $33,926 (it was $27,143 in 2000)
Graceville:  $33,926
Minnesota:  $55,802

Estimated per capita income in 2007: $20,645
Graceville:  $20,645
Minnesota:  $29,027

Estimated median house or condo value in 2007: $87,039 (it was $44,800 in 2000)
Graceville:  $87,039
Minnesota:  $213,600

Mean prices in 2007: All housing units: $112,609; Detached houses: $90,643; In 2-unit structures: $249,805; Mobile homes: $211,538

Graceville-area historical tornado activity is slightly above Minnesota state average. It is 17% greater than the overall U.S. average.

On 5/17/1996, a category 3 (max. wind speeds 158-206 mph) tornado 6.8 miles away from the Graceville city center caused $2 million in damages.

On 5/10/1982, a category 3 tornado 31.2 miles away from the city center caused between $500,000 and $5,000,000 in damages.


Graceville-area historical earthquake activity is significantly above Minnesota state average. It is 89% smaller than the overall U.S. average.

On 7/9/1975 at 14:54:15, a magnitude 4.6 (4.6 MB, Class: Light, Intensity: IV - V) earthquake occurred 20.4 miles away from Graceville center
On 6/5/1993 at 01:24:53, a magnitude 4.1 (4.1 LG, Depth: 6.2 mi) earthquake occurred 10.1 miles away from the city center
On 10/20/1995 at 15:57:18, a magnitude 3.7 (3.7 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i, Class: Light, Intensity: II - III) earthquake occurred 25.5 miles away from the city center
On 2/9/1994 at 08:45:35, a magnitude 3.1 (3.1 LG, Depth: 3.1 mi) earthquake occurred 80.3 miles away from Graceville center
Magnitude types: regional Lg-wave magnitude (LG), body-wave magnitude (MB)
